Abstract:
In view of the new requirements of vehicle antenna performance test in new technology scenarios such as automatic driving and vehicle networking, based on the research results of near-field measurement technology in recent years,the design adopts the combination of spherical near-field and plane near-field, and integrates a set of vehicle antenna test system. Based on the 8 m diameter azimuth turntable, the system realizes the test and positioning of the vehicle antenna for small and medium-sized vehicles. Based on the 12 m diameter arc multi probe test stand, it realizes the hemispherical near field test of the vehicle mobile communication antenna in the working frequency band of 400 MHz-6 GHz. Based on the single probe sampling stand with a scanning distance of 2.5 m, it realizes the plane near field test of the vehicle radar antenna in the working frequency band of 6-80 GHz. In the calibration field, the calibration horn antenna is used as the system performance verification antenna, and the near-field test results are compared with those in the calibration field. The test results show that the system has the characteristics of broadband, multi-function, high precision and high efficiency, and it is an excellent experimental platform for measuring vehicle antenna in China.
